Output 8518637c8023341d2bd226cf5d1b120bc0f6f261611c2ba0a8b1ef0868b76b61:1

value
9805268
script pubkey
OP_0 OP_PUSHBYTES_20 cdf8856bcce11fdcf9dc4cdf69a6e6159bb06add
address
ltc1qehug267vuy0ae7wufn0knfhxzkdmq6ka2rg762
transaction
8518637c8023341d2bd226cf5d1b120bc0f6f261611c2ba0a8b1ef0868b76b61
spent
true